Copperhead tops the list of toughest courses
The toughest course so far on the PGA Tour is not Augusta National or Pebble Beach or Torrey Pines.
Good guesses, but wrong guesses. The hardest golf course that’s been played this year in relation to par is the Innisbrook Resort-Copperhead for the PODS Championship, according to statistics kept by the PGA Tour.
Copperhead played to an average score of 72.97, or 1.97 shots more than its par of 71. Sean O’Hair won with a four-under total.
The second-toughest course so far this year is also sort of a surprise. The Honda Classic’s PGA National Champion Course played to an average of 71.82, with a par of 70. Ernie Els won it at six-under.
It’s interesting to note that three of the top 10 toughest courses that have been played so far on the PGA Tour are from the AT&T Pebble Beach National Pro-Am.
And, for the record, the Masters ended 2007 as the toughest of the 55 courses played on the PGA Tour.
The rest of the top 10 to date in 2008:
3: Torrey Pines South, Buick Invitational; average score 73.80, par 72; won by Tiger Woods at 19 under.
4. Augusta National Golf Club, Masters; average score 73.77, par 72; won by Trevor Immelman at eight under.
5. Spyglass Hill, AT&T Pebble Beach National Pro-Am; average score 73.20, par 72; won by Steve Lowery at 10 under.
6. Riviera Country Club, Northern Trust Open; average score 72.11, par 71; won by Phil Mickelson at 12 under.
7. El Camaleon, Mayakoba Golf Classic; average score 71, par 70; won by Brian Gay at 16 under.
8. Bay Hill Club & Lodge, Arnold Palmer Invitational; average score 70.94, par 70; won by Woods at 10 under.
9. Poppy Hills, AT&T Pebble Beach National Pro-Am; average score 72.828, par 72; Lowery.
10. Pebble Beach Golf Links, AT&T Pebble Beach National Pro-Am; average score 72.56, par 72; Lowery.
